Maximizing Your Home’s Curb Appeal in the GTA

In the competitive Greater Toronto Area (GTA) real estate market, first impressions matter—a lot. Whether you’re preparing to sell or simply want to improve the look and value of your property, enhancing your home’s curb appeal is one of the most effective ways to make a strong impact.

A home with polished curb appeal not only attracts more attention from buyers but can also increase perceived value, reduce time on the market, and set your property apart in a crowded listing pool. Here’s how you can make your home’s exterior shine—without overspending.

Why Curb Appeal Matters in the GTA

Curb appeal refers to how attractive your home looks from the street. In areas like Richmond Hill, Vaughan, Markham, and Mississauga, where similar homes may compete on the market, curb appeal can be the deciding factor between a showing and a scroll-past.

With buyers often forming an opinion within seconds of seeing a property, your exterior should invite them in and set the tone for what’s inside.

1. Refresh Landscaping

Well-maintained landscaping gives your home a cared-for appearance.

  • Trim overgrown trees and shrubs
  • Keep your lawn green and weed-free
  • Add fresh mulch and seasonal flowers for color
  • Consider stone edging or garden borders for a tidy finish

In the GTA’s seasonal climate, opt for hardy, low-maintenance plants that thrive in both sun and frost. Even small touches like a clean pathway or well-placed potted plants near the front door can go a long way.

2. Upgrade Exterior Lighting

Exterior lighting does more than create ambiance—it enhances safety and improves your home’s nighttime presence.

  • Replace outdated fixtures with modern LED sconces or solar-powered lights
  • Use pathway lighting to guide visitors to the entrance
  • Install motion-sensor lights for functionality and security

Proper lighting highlights your home’s architecture and gives it a polished look during evening showings.

3. Repaint or Replace the Front Door

Your front door is a focal point. A fresh coat of paint in a bold, tasteful color can make a powerful statement.

  • Popular choices include deep navy, charcoal, black, or red
  • Ensure door hardware (knobs, knockers, locks) is modern and clean
  • Add a seasonal wreath or house number plaque for extra personality

Replacing the door entirely can offer a strong return on investment if it’s outdated or damaged..

4. Clean and Repair Key Surfaces

A thorough cleaning can instantly brighten your home’s exterior.

  • Power wash siding, driveways, and walkways
  • Repair cracks in concrete or brick
  • Clean windows, gutters, and roof edges

A tidy exterior signals a well-maintained interior—something GTA buyers pay close attention to.

5. Upgrade Garage Doors and Driveway Appeal

In suburban neighborhoods across the GTA, garage doors and driveways make up a significant portion of the home’s front-facing view.

  • Consider interlocking stone accents or a fresh sealant
  • Repaint or refinish garage doors if they look worn
  • Replace old doors with carriage-style or modern aluminum options
  • Repair any cracks or stains on the driveway

Bonus Tip: Add a Sitting Area or Porch Decor

If your home has a front porch, make it feel welcoming with a bench, chairs, or planters. A small seating area helps buyers visualize themselves enjoying the space. Even a doormat with clean lines or a modern mailbox can elevate the entrance experience.

Improving your home’s curb appeal is one of the most cost-effective ways to attract buyers and boost value—especially in high-demand areas of the GTA. Many of these upgrades can be completed in a weekend and offer instant visual returns.
